                    @sundberg84, I know this is already an old topic, but I was sure that I did read somewhere a sleep consumption of 5µA, so I'm not completely insane :-)
                    I've had recently a question about this in the battery powered topic : https://forum.mysensors.org/topic/4796/battery-powered-sensors/248, because my setup with a modified pro mini (no led and no power regulator) and a connected RFM69HW only, was consuming a 133µA at sleep state.
                    @Yveaux pointed me to the fact that in the beginning of the site article https://www.mysensors.org/build/battery, it was mentioned that a 120µA was to be expected.

                    So how did you get this 5µ sleep consumption?
                    Is it the build quality of the pro mini?
                    I did a test with only a pro mini and the sketch of lowpowerlab and was also measuring 133µA.

                            For those who use this wonderfull PCB, it is possible to use it with a regulated 5V input or with a lithium 3.7V battery :: with the following two actions:

                            • as a booster use a "1.8V 3V 3.7V 5V to 3.3V Boost & Buck Low Noise Regulated Charge Pump 2 in 1 DC/DC Converter"
                              This will convert anything between 1.8 - 5V to 3.3V

                              • works with regulated 5V down to 3.3V
                              • works with lithium battery that start at 3.7V above 3.3, and then after sometime the battery goes down less than 3.3 and is boosted to 3.3
                            • connect the "BAT" jumper so that input goes through you DC/DC converter
